【计算机基础】J2EE小结

目录

前言;

一;整体从J2EE分层的角度对它进行分类分成了4个如图左侧:

二、J2EE可以讲是一个平台,在java的基础服务JVM-JRE-JDK之上

三、根据J2EE的分层,对应的API

小结: 


前言;

JavaEnterprise Edition是java的企业级开发版本

java基础语言开发中,使用基础提供的API已经不足以解决企业面对的多数据,多用户,多业务的情况, 为了提高开发效率,和系统稳定性,通过定义更多的规范也就是常用的接口类,采用分层的思想,进行解耦,按照需求分了三个层:客户端服务器-JavaEE服务器-数据库服务器

先从宏观上对J2EE有一个初步的认识:

一;整体从J2EE分层的角度对它进行分类分成了4个如图左侧:

二、J2EE可以讲是一个平台,在java的基础服务JVM-JRE-JDK之上

通常可以看到很多关于平台,容器,服务,组件的词,他们是什么?他们之间是什么关系呢?

狭义理解上:容器是组件和平台间的接口集合;容器提供相应的服务比如:线程管理,事务、网络、资源管理

三、根据J2EE的分层,对应的API

第一图已经展示了从客户端到web层,到具体逻辑成EJB,和持久化的数据库层,不同层之间有不同的接口,也就是提供了不同的服务,进行分类:

小结: 

     J2EE 提供了13个经典的java规范,解决了企业开发中的很多问题,是企业开发必须参考应用的开发指南,之后的很多框架根据不同企业的不同问题,在规范的基础上进行的实现,找到的对应的解决方案,形成了完整的体系和开发流程如:SSM,SSH,Spring,SringBoot,越来越方便开发人员,专注于业务开发,增强系统的稳定性。

感谢阅读,还在学习中,欢迎交流指正~

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

邢美玲

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值